Robert Coover is the author of twenty-some widely translated books of fiction and plays, his most recent works being A Child Again, Noir and The Brunist Day of Wrath. He has been awarded numerous prizes and fellowships, including the William Faulkner Award, the Rea Lifetime Achievement Award for the Short Story, and a Lannan Foundation Literary Fellowship. His plays have been produced in New York, Los Angeles, Paris, London, and elsewhere. A retired university professor, he taught “cave writing” (in immersive virtual reality), and other electronic writing and mixed media workshops.
